Dozens of workers begin pulling and checking the validity of early voting ballots in Maricopa County, Phoenix, one of the counties that had come under fire from Donald Trump supporters in 2020, in the key state of Arizona.
Employees check that a ballot has been properly signed, and that it is neither damaged nor illegible, which helps prepare for the ballot counting on November 5.
"In Maricopa County, there's about a third of Republicans, a third of Democrats and a third of independent or no-party voters. So that tends to create very tight races for us," Maricopa County election center spokesperson Jennifer Liewer says. IMAGES AND SOUNDBITES
